Missing Columns

Hello All.  I am new to Power BI and having a little trouble getting started.  I am trying to import 1,500 xml files from a folder stored locally but I am missing columns.

 

When I load the data, these cloumns get picked up (The first 2).

However, I need 27 columns picked up so I can run anaysis by the Location field

@BDB,

Based on the above screenshots, you get nested table in the TaxReturn column. Please load the xml data in Query Editor, and expand  the TaxReturn column by clicking the highlighted button as shown in the following similar screenshot, then check if all the columns appear.
